WHAT IS WHEY PROTEIN?
Whey protein is a dietary supplement derived from milk whey. It is a rich source of high-quality protein, essential amino acids, and vitamins. It’s widely used by athletes, fitness enthusiasts, and anyone looking for a convenient way to increase protein intake in their diets.

WHAT ARE THE BENEFITS OF WHEY PROTEIN?
Muscle Growth
Whey protein is an excellent source of amino acids, the “building blocks” your body uses to build muscles. By consuming whey protein, you provide your body with the nutrients necessary for muscle recovery after training and for the growth of new muscle fibers.
Immune System Support
Whey protein contains immunoglobulins, which are proteins with immune function. They help strengthen the immune system, protecting the body against diseases and infections.
Muscle Recovery
Physical exercise causes micro-injuries in muscles. Whey protein helps repair this damage and speeds up recovery, allowing you to return to training faster and with greater intensity.
Increased Satiety
By consuming whey protein, you feel fuller for longer, which can help control hunger and reduce the intake of high-calorie foods. This can be especially useful for those looking to lose weight or maintain their ideal weight.

Is whey protein harmful to the kidneys?
Whey protein is not harmful to the kidneys in healthy people.
However, it is important to note that excess amounts of any nutrient, including protein, can be harmful to health.
Therefore, it is important that people with kidney problems or other health conditions consult a doctor or nutritionist before consuming Whey Protein.
MYTHS & FACTS ABOUT WHEY PROTEIN
“Whey protein is only for bodybuilders.”
Whey protein is beneficial for anyone, from athletes to older adults, by supporting muscle growth, recovery, and overall health.
“You don’t need whey protein if you eat food.”
While whole foods are important, whey protein is a fast-digesting, high-quality source of essential amino acids that can enhance muscle protein synthesis post-workout.
“Whey protein just makes you fat.”
Whey protein does not directly cause fat gain. It can increase satiety, support weight management, and help preserve lean mass during fat loss.
“Older adults don’t benefit from whey protein.”
Research shows that whey protein combined with resistance training helps older adults improve muscle mass, strength, and functional performance.
